- Move the CPU string split and cpudef lookup to cpu_x86_init(); - Rename cpu_x86_find_by_name() to cpu_x86_parse_feature_string(), and make it just get the feature string as input. This will allow us to use the CPU model name for the CPU class lookup, inside cpu_x86_init().
